Can anyone suggest a way of terminating all incoming ISDN calls to a Cisco 2600 with an ISDN PRI card, at a certain time of day - so the ISDN calls aren't on all night for example.
 
Have a look at this URL
It describes the use of time based access-lists, introduced in IOS 12.0. You should be able to apply these to the dialer interfaces to stop calls being made at certain times. I seem to recall that they can also be applied to the dialer group statement that defines interesting traffic, although I've not tried that.
